Local professionals in Delano use soft-bristle brushes, biodegradable soaps, and pressure washing at low psi—never bleach or wire brushes. For marble or delicate stones, they rely on steam cleaning or specialized poultices to avoid damage.
While DIY is possible, Delano’s hot summers and occasional rain can make cleaning tricky. Improper methods may etch or stain the stone. Hiring a pro like Monuments De Esperanza ensures the job is done safely without risking cracks or discoloration.
Most experts recommend cleaning every 1–3 years, depending on exposure to dust, pollen, and bird droppings. Annual cleaning before Memorial Day or Día de los Muertos is common among Delano families.
